Why this deal matters: durability and feature-rich performance
Let’s be clear: while the Galaxy Watch 8 Classic may offer a more striking aesthetic, the standard model doesn't compromise on substance. It’s housed in a robust aluminum chassis, protected by a scratch-resistant sapphire crystal touchscreen. You get all the bells and whistles we’ve come to expect from Samsung’s premium wearables, including the sophisticated body composition analysis tool – a surprisingly useful feature for tracking fitness progress.
The watch’s compatibility with Wear OS is another key advantage, granting access to the Google Play Store for a wealth of third-party apps. NFC support, seamless phone call integration, and smart notifications ensure a smooth and connected user experience. Battery life, typically lasting a full day, remains a strong point.
